[Pomoc] Errori na InterpolateCameraPos i InterpolateCameraLookAt

14. Maj 2015. Zaključano
257
pregleda
3
postova
HarryX_RaZzZor
3
Wheel Man
14. Maj 2015.
Skripta koju koristim: Moja
Detaljan opis problema: Hocu da napravim jednu komandu s kojom cu moci kao gledati jedno podrucije, tj samo sam napravio kameru da ide jer hocu napraviti prezentaciju..Eh sad mi izbaci neke errore ne mogu ih rijesiti
Dio skripte:

Te kamere:


new InfoPokazujee;
new InfoPokazujee2;

new Float:ZaInfoPosao = {
{1851.236328, -1207.717285, 20.320621, 1869.263061, -1131.057006, 51.588111}
};

new Float:ZaInfoPosao1 = {
{2008.225708, -1199.567138, 18.024812, 1854.236083, -1193.849609, 32.742137}
};

new Float:ZaInfoPosaoLA = {
{1852.793457, -1203.061401, 21.267984, 1871.173095, -1134.177246, 48.179916}
};

new Float:ZaInfoPosaoLA1 = {
{2003.244995, -1199.344360, 18.403356, 1859.163085, -1194.271972, 32.002674}
};

CMD:infop(playerid,params[])
{
ClearChat();
InfoPokazujee = SetTimerEx("InfoPokazuje", 3000, false, "d",playerid);
return 1;
}

forward InfoPokazuje(playerid);
public InfoPokazuje(playerid)
{
KillTimer(InfoPokazujee);


InterpolateCameraPos(playerid, ZaInfoPosao, 6000);
InterpolateCameraLookAt(playerid, ZaInfoPosaoLA, 6000);

ClearChat();


InfoPokazujee2 = SetTimerEx("InfoPokazuje2",7000, true, "d", playerid);
return 1;
}

forward InfoPokazuje2(playerid);
public InfoPokazuje2(playerid)
{
KillTimer(InfoPokazujee2);

InterpolateCameraPos(playerid, ZaInfoPosao1, 9000);
InterpolateCameraLookAt(playerid, ZaInfoPosaoLA1, 9000);

return 1;
}



Neke slike/video za lakse dobivanje pomoci(neobavezno): Erori http://prntscr.com/753mpy
Vuzimir
5
Kingpin
16. Maj 2015.
evo probaj ovako:

new InfoPokazujee;
new InfoPokazujee2;

new Float:ZaInfoPosao = {
{1851.236328, -1207.717285, 20.320621, 1869.263061, -1131.057006, 51.588111}
};

new Float:ZaInfoPosao1 = {
{2008.225708, -1199.567138, 18.024812, 1854.236083, -1193.849609, 32.742137}
};

new Float:ZaInfoPosaoLA = {
{1852.793457, -1203.061401, 21.267984, 1871.173095, -1134.177246, 48.179916}
};

new Float:ZaInfoPosaoLA1 = {
{2003.244995, -1199.344360, 18.403356, 1859.163085, -1194.271972, 32.002674}
};

CMD:infop(playerid,params[])
{
ClearChat();
InfoPokazujee = SetTimerEx("InfoPokazuje", 3000, false, "d",playerid);
return 1;
}

forward InfoPokazuje(playerid);
public InfoPokazuje(playerid)
{
KillTimer(InfoPokazujee);


InterpolateCameraPos(playerid, ZaInfoPosao,ZaInfoPosao,ZaInfoPosao,ZaInfoPosao,ZaInfoPosao,ZaInfoPosao, 6000);
InterpolateCameraLookAt(playerid, ZaInfoPosaoLA,ZaInfoPosaoLA,ZaInfoPosaoLA,ZaInfoPosaoLA,ZaInfoPosaoLA,ZaInfoPosaoLA, 6000);

ClearChat();


InfoPokazujee2 = SetTimerEx("InfoPokazuje2",7000, true, "d", playerid);
return 1;
}

forward InfoPokazuje2(playerid);
public InfoPokazuje2(playerid)
{
KillTimer(InfoPokazujee2);

InterpolateCameraPos(playerid, ZaInfoPosao1,ZaInfoPosao1,ZaInfoPosao1,ZaInfoPosao1,ZaInfoPosao1,ZaInfoPosao1, 9000);
InterpolateCameraLookAt(playerid, ZaInfoPosaoLA1,ZaInfoPosaoLA1,ZaInfoPosaoLA1,ZaInfoPosaoLA1,ZaInfoPosaoLA1,ZaInfoPosaoLA1, 9000);

return 1;
}


P.S. Lakse bi ti bilo da si odma te kordinate stavljao nego pravio ovako ove new-ove...
HarryX_RaZzZor
3
Wheel Man
16. Maj 2015.
Hvala prijatelju rijesio sam 😉
Dodao u CMD:infop samo SetPlayerInterior(playerid, 0); i sve OK.

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ha